ncl (6.6.2.dfsg.1-9.1) unstable; urgency=medium [ Gilles Filippini ] * Add -DH5_USE_110_API to CPPFLAGS to support HDF5 1.14. Closes: #1087776 [ Alastair McKinstry ] * Fix dependencies for libncarg-dev and ncarpg.pc. Closes: #991725 -- Gilles Filippini Mon, 18 Nov 2024 11:26:56 +0100 ncl (6.6.2.dfsg.1-9) unstable; urgency=medium * More work on gcc14.patch; still incomplete * Disable incompatible-pointer warnings on 32-bit platforms to allow compilation. -- Alastair McKinstry Thu, 07 Nov 2024 14:45:42 +0000 ncl (6.6.2.dfsg.1-8) unstable; urgency=medium [ Michael R. Crusoe ] * Team upload. * d/patches/gcc14.patch: partial fix FTBFS with gcc-14 [ Alastair McKinstry ] * Further fixed to FTBFS. Closes: #1075308 -- Alastair McKinstry Tue, 13 Aug 2024 16:07:51 +0100 ncl (6.6.2.dfsg.1-7) unstable; urgency=medium * Set Debian Science Maint. as maintainer * Add loongarch64 support. Closes: #1059008 * Move from pkg-config to pkgconf * Fix broken vcs url * Standards-Version: 4.7.0; no changes required * hdf4-migration.patch for hdf 4.3.0. Closes: #1069845 -- Alastair McKinstry Sat, 27 Apr 2024 15:14:28 +0100 ncl (6.6.2.dfsg.1-6) unstable; urgency=medium * hdf4.3.0 patch was not applied; redo. Closes: #1066408 -- Alastair McKinstry Tue, 09 Apr 2024 15:17:32 +0100 ncl (6.6.2.dfsg.1-5) unstable; urgency=medium [ Alastair McKinstry ] * Build with Option qa=-bug to cope with ancient lack of prototypes Closes: #1066408 [ Bas Couwenberg ] * Rebuild with HDF 4.3.0. Closes: #1068387 -- Alastair McKinstry Thu, 04 Apr 2024 13:15:26 +0200 ncl (6.6.2.dfsg.1-4.1) unstable; urgency=medium * Non-maintainer upload. * Rename libraries for 64-bit time_t transition. Closes: #1063163 -- Benjamin Drung Wed, 28 Feb 2024 22:02:00 +0000 ncl (6.6.2.dfsg.1-4) unstable; urgency=medium * Rebuild against libg2c-dev (>= 1.8.0) for transition -- Alastair McKinstry Tue, 16 Jan 2024 12:33:07 +0000 ncl (6.6.2.dfsg.1-3) unstable; urgency=medium * Drop reference to libgrib2c-dev : now libg2c-dev * Drop Build Dep on altas; now obsolete. Closes: #1056679 * Switch from ttf-bitstream-vera to fonts-dejavu-core. Closes: #998270 -- Alastair McKinstry Sun, 26 Nov 2023 11:23:02 +0000 ncl (6.6.2.dfsg.1-2) unstable; urgency=medium * Transition B-D libfreetype6-dev to libfreetype-dev * Standards-Version: 4.6.2 -- Alastair McKinstry Sun, 16 Jul 2023 15:50:41 +0100 ncl (6.6.2.dfsg.1-1) unstable; urgency=medium * DSFG-version, without ncarview/src/lib/libictrans/lex.yy_linux.c Closes: #1029035 * Drop ictrans; no longer builds -- Alastair McKinstry Tue, 17 Jan 2023 13:01:49 +0000 ncl (6.6.2-12) unstable; urgency=medium * Move from libgrib2c-dev to libg2c-dev -- Alastair McKinstry Wed, 11 May 2022 20:05:27 +0100 ncl (6.6.2-11) unstable; urgency=medium * Fix FTBFS on riscv64, thanks to Bo YU. Closes: #1010056 -- Alastair McKinstry Sat, 23 Apr 2022 15:05:17 +0100 ncl (6.6.2-10) unstable; urgency=medium * iftran-fix.patch: Hack to pre-generate Fortran code via Iftran to avoid Iftran gcc bug on i386. Closes: #993992 -- Alastair McKinstry Wed, 15 Sep 2021 15:43:18 +0100 ncl (6.6.2-9) unstable; urgency=medium * Fix proj.patch: Force use of /usr/include/proj.h in TransformCoordinate.c to avoid version in hdf-eos5 include path -- Alastair McKinstry Thu, 09 Sep 2021 19:07:05 +0100 ncl (6.6.2-8) unstable; urgency=medium * Add proj 8.0 support * Set gfortran flags for >=9. Closes: #984251 * Standards-Version: 4.6.0 -- Alastair McKinstry Mon, 22 Feb 2021 19:37:11 +0000 ncl (6.6.2-7) unstable; urgency=medium * Fix broken symlinks. Closes: #986460 -- Alastair McKinstry Wed, 07 Apr 2021 14:56:37 +0100 ncl (6.6.2-6) unstable; urgency=medium * Typo in d/rules breaks mipsel build * Point Vcs-Git in d/control to debian/latest -- Alastair McKinstry Sat, 17 Oct 2020 09:31:42 +0100 ncl (6.6.2-5) unstable; urgency=medium * Fix regression: *.a included in both -dev pkgs. Closes: #970654 -- Alastair McKinstry Thu, 24 Sep 2020 14:59:55 +0100 ncl (6.6.2-4) unstable; urgency=medium * Don't call dwz on mipsel: causes FTBFS -- Alastair McKinstry Sun, 20 Sep 2020 10:10:49 +0100 ncl (6.6.2-3) unstable; urgency=medium * Use external spherepack lib now it has double-precision support * Set d/gbp.conf to point to the new DEP-14 branch names * Ensure fortran/$(FC) page is in libdir path in d/rules * Fix bug in gfortran-10 conditional that FTBFS. Closes: #966872 * patch gcc10.patch for invalid BOZ constants. * Move to debhelper level 13 * Add -Wl,-z,muldefs , needed for stricter ld linking * Add d/not-installed; install extra manpages due to dh_missing audit -- Alastair McKinstry Thu, 17 Sep 2020 21:38:22 +0100 ncl (6.6.2-2) unstable; urgency=medium * Standards-Version: 4.5.0 * Use debhelper-compat (=12) * Use external spherepack lib * Drop flang dependency for now * Enable -fallow-invalid-boz, -fallow-argument-mismatch with gfortran-10. Closes: #957583 * Drop obsolete libxgks-dev in d/control -- Alastair McKinstry Mon, 04 May 2020 14:49:03 +0100 ncl (6.6.2-1) unstable; urgency=medium * New upstream release * drop-mod-file.patch to compile * format-security.patch to fix format-security errors * Build-Depend on gfortran | fortran-compiler * Change fortran compiler refs in d/rules to f95 * Set fortran flags (no-range-check, etc.) for gfortran only in d/rules * Remove hard-coded 'xz'compression * Set ACCEPT_USE_OF_DEPRECATED_PROJ_API_H=1 in CFLAGS for proj 6.0.0 transition. -- Alastair McKinstry Sun, 23 Jun 2019 11:07:04 +0100 ncl (6.5.0-2) unstable; urgency=medium * Standards-Version: 4.3.0 * Ship *.names files in libncarg-data. LP: #1808217 * Sanitise build paths in scripts for bit-reprodubcibility -- Alastair McKinstry Sun, 20 Jan 2019 09:46:03 +0000 ncl (6.5.0-1) unstable; urgency=medium * New upstream release * Add watch file. * Standards-Version: 4.2.1 * Add ksh dependenccy to libncarg-data * Remove obsolete Pre-Depends on lib package -- Alastair McKinstry Sun, 25 Nov 2018 13:58:35 +0000 ncl (6.4.0-10) unstable; urgency=medium * Standards-Version: 4.1.4 * Build against libgctp-2.0.0 -- Alastair McKinstry Sat, 02 Jun 2018 10:42:20 +0100 ncl (6.4.0-9) unstable; urgency=medium * Fix FTBFBS ; condition giving error exit. Closes: #892311 -- Alastair McKinstry Fri, 09 Mar 2018 08:22:47 +0000 ncl (6.4.0-8) unstable; urgency=medium * Temporarily conditionally install some optional files that may not be built on mips64el. Closes: #892154 -- Alastair McKinstry Wed, 07 Mar 2018 06:50:07 +0000 ncl (6.4.0-7) unstable; urgency=medium * Fix regression on supported-archs.patch for mips, s390 -- Alastair McKinstry Sun, 04 Mar 2018 18:09:17 +0000 ncl (6.4.0-6) unstable; urgency=medium * Default to libblas-dev, not libopenblas-dev, as it makes many archs unnstallable. -- Alastair McKinstry Sun, 04 Mar 2018 09:02:58 +0000 ncl (6.4.0-5) unstable; urgency=medium * Use libhdf5-dev instead of transitional libhdf5-serial-dev * Standards-Version: 4.1.3; no changes required * Use libopenblas on more archs as available * Fix needed for hppa, kfreebsd (+hppa?) support. Closes: #850104 * Move VCS to salsa.debian.org * Remove obsolete compiler-fix.patch -- Alastair McKinstry Fri, 02 Mar 2018 17:09:59 +0000 ncl (6.4.0-4) unstable; urgency=medium * Drop libatlas-dev build-depend. Closes: #871715 * Standards-Version: 4.0.1 -- Alastair McKinstry Fri, 11 Aug 2017 11:44:18 +0100 ncl (6.4.0-3) unstable; urgency=medium * Set ncl-ncarg as Multi-Arch: foreign * Fix manpage errors (thanks Lint.) * Set ksh paths to /bin/ksh in scripts. (ksh.patch) * Ensure all ksh scripts are executable * Move all ksh scripts to libncarg-dev examples (not -data package) -- Alastair McKinstry Mon, 31 Jul 2017 16:26:39 +0100 ncl (6.4.0-2) experimental; urgency=medium * Fix version number in pc file * Standards-Version: 4.0.0; no changes required * Add gbp.conf file * Debhelper compat=10 * Patch: ensure triple2grid.f compiled -fPIC -- Alastair McKinstry Mon, 31 Jul 2017 12:22:31 +0100 ncl (6.4.0-1) experimental; urgency=medium * New upstream release - Patch needed to not link explicitly to libiconv * Add libgdl-dev build-dependency -- Alastair McKinstry Tue, 18 Apr 2017 16:11:56 +0100 ncl (6.3.0-13) unstable; urgency=medium * Add ncl Desktop, icon files -- Alastair McKinstry Fri, 23 Dec 2016 15:09:13 +0000 ncl (6.3.0-12) unstable; urgency=medium * Add libfl-dev as B-D as flex no longer depends on it. Closes: #846444 -- Alastair McKinstry Fri, 02 Dec 2016 09:22:12 +0000 ncl (6.3.0-11) unstable; urgency=medium * Conditionally depend on openblas. Closes: #86191 -- Alastair McKinstry Wed, 31 Aug 2016 12:03:52 +0100 ncl (6.3.0-10) unstable; urgency=medium * Preferentially use openblas not blas * Allow -fdebug-prefix-map in CFLAGS (change sed in rules). Closes: #832011 -- Alastair McKinstry Sun, 14 Aug 2016 10:33:28 +0100 ncl (6.3.0-9) unstable; urgency=medium * Fix udunits path. Closes: #829702 * Standards-Version: 3.9.8. No changes required. * Ack. previously fixed bug. Closes: #809716. -- Alastair McKinstry Mon, 18 Jul 2016 14:33:25 +0100 ncl (6.3.0-8) unstable; urgency=medium * Rebuild against libgdal-dev for gdal2.0 transition -- Alastair McKinstry Wed, 02 Mar 2016 07:50:52 +0000 ncl (6.3.0-7) unstable; urgency=medium * Add -lsz to the static libraries needed in ncarg.pc * Move libncl.a to $LIBDIR/ncarg/libncl.a. Closes: #813972. * Change ncargpath lib to $LIBDIR/ncarg and add .so * Change $lib to /usr/lib/$arch/ncarg in config/Project * Add B-D on libmotif-dev for Motif support. * Standards-Version: 3.9.7. No changes required * Drop linking against jasper as it is being removed from Debian. -- Alastair McKinstry Mon, 29 Feb 2016 21:01:26 +0000 ncl (6.3.0-6) unstable; urgency=medium * Typo in depends: ncl-narg -> ncl-ncarg. Closes: #810682. -- Alastair McKinstry Sun, 10 Jan 2016 15:40:31 +0000 ncl (6.3.0-5) unstable; urgency=medium * Build with libpng-dev. Closes: #810193. * B-D on libaec-dev, link against libsz for szip compression * libncarg-dev should depend on ncl-ncarg for ncargpath. -- Alastair McKinstry Thu, 07 Jan 2016 06:53:52 +0000 ncl (6.3.0-4) unstable; urgency=medium * reproducible.patch: remove timestamps to make build reproducible -- Alastair McKinstry Sat, 21 Nov 2015 11:57:25 +0000 ncl (6.3.0-4~exp2) experimental; urgency=medium * Move /etc/bash_completions.d/* to new /usr/share/bash_completions * Install DEBIAN link earlier before configuration. * Remove '-ansi' to fix FTBFS on mips*. -- Alastair McKinstry Mon, 24 Aug 2015 16:25:19 +0100 ncl (6.3.0-4~exp1) experimental; urgency=medium * Install DEBIAN config file correctly for building on non-Linux systems. * Build against hdf-eos4 what uses libhdf4-alt-dev -- Alastair McKinstry Mon, 17 Aug 2015 04:18:15 +0100 ncl (6.3.0-3) experimental; urgency=medium * Enable libnetcdff-dev for transition -- Alastair McKinstry Tue, 28 Jul 2015 17:22:17 +0100 ncl (6.3.0-3~exp1) unstable; urgency=medium * Use canonical anonscm.debian.org URL scheme. * Update VERSION to 6.3.0 in debian/rules -- Alastair McKinstry Wed, 15 Jul 2015 10:05:22 +0100 ncl (6.3.0-2) unstable; urgency=medium * Build-Depend on libgdal-dev not libgdal1-dev, for gdal-2.0.0 transition. Closes: #789489 * Add Vcs-Git: to debian/control; debian-science repo. -- Alastair McKinstry Sun, 21 Jun 2015 15:33:45 +0100 ncl (6.3.0-1) unstable; urgency=medium * New upstream release * security.patch: removed, changes now upstream * deblibs patch from Tyson Whitehead for Missing text on plots. Closes: #787652 * Include PlotcharData in libncarg-data package. Closes: #785547 -- Alastair McKinstry Sat, 20 Jun 2015 20:50:24 +0100 ncl (6.2.0-3) unstable; urgency=medium * Change libjpeg8 -> libjpeg in debian/control. Closes: #763485. * Now at Standards-Version: 3.9.6 -- Alastair McKinstry Fri, 10 Oct 2014 07:46:56 +0100 ncl (6.2.0-2.1) unstable; urgency=medium * Non-maintainer upload. * Support hdf5 1.8.13 new packaging layout (closes: #756686). -- Gilles Filippini Tue, 05 Aug 2014 19:56:38 +0200 ncl (6.2.0-2) unstable; urgency=medium * libproj-dev now needed explicitly. -- Alastair McKinstry Mon, 28 Jul 2014 21:07:13 +0100 ncl (6.2.0-1) unstable; urgency=medium * New upstream release. * Build sphere3.1_dp first to ensure its always present when needed. Closes: #753231. * Build with atlas rather than base lapack, blas. * Use xz compression. * Add symlink $NCARG_ROOT/lib/ncarg -> /usr/share/ncarg fix references in scripts to non-FHS directory locations. LP: #1329691. * Patch needed for compiler issue under examination in _NGResolvePath() compiler_fix.patch. -- Alastair McKinstry Sun, 27 Jul 2014 13:05:44 +0100 ncl (6.1.2-7) unstable; urgency=medium * Add support for kFreeBSD, Hurd to support-archs.patch * Add support for aarch64 to support-archs.patch. Closes: #742467. -- Alastair McKinstry Mon, 03 Mar 2014 11:02:41 +0000 ncl (6.1.2-6) unstable; urgency=medium * proj library not needed. Drop references in config/Project. * Fix library references and refactor patches to fix FTBFS. Closes: #733003. * Fix bash_completion.d ; wrong file installed. -- Alastair McKinstry Fri, 28 Feb 2014 15:56:27 +0000 ncl (6.1.2-5) unstable; urgency=medium * Don't redirect output to tty in ymake; breaks on FreeBSD, not guaranteed anywhere. * Build executables with shared libraries, fPIC as otherwise fPIE doesn't work on amd64. * Add flex, bison build-dependencies to generate wrapit. * Build by setting RootPath rather than $(DESTDIR) -- Alastair McKinstry Sun, 12 Jan 2014 10:22:17 +0000 ncl (6.1.2-4) unstable; urgency=medium * Enforce building libraries first, as build-order via makefile not reliable. * Add -I/usr/include/mpi when building when libhdf-mpi-dev rather than serial. -- Alastair McKinstry Fri, 03 Jan 2014 11:40:02 +0000 ncl (6.1.2-3) unstable; urgency=medium * Depend on gfortran, libxt-dev * Add dependency on fonts-lyx for cms*ttf fonts, rather than shipping them. * tty_patch: don't use /dev/tty directly in ymake as it breaks on kFreeBSD. * manpages_patch: Fix (some) lintian warnings on whatis entries, hyphens More to do next year. * link_pie_prog.patch: Link Programs with -fPIE, immediate binding, for hardening. * Add sonames, hardening to shared libraries. * Now needs security.patch to fix false alarms after hardening enabled. -- Alastair McKinstry Mon, 30 Dec 2013 19:41:22 +0000 ncl (6.1.2-2) unstable; urgency=medium * Add tcsh | csh | c-shell as Build-Dependency. Closes: #733033. Also as dep for binary packages. * Label libncarg-data as Multi-Arch: foreign. * Move to Standards-Version: 3.9.5. No changes required. * libncarg-bin is now Multi-Arch: foreign -- Alastair McKinstry Mon, 30 Dec 2013 16:29:09 +0000 ncl (6.1.2-1) unstable; urgency=low * Initial release. (Closes: #531982) -- Alastair McKinstry Wed, 02 Oct 2013 01:31:40 +0000